خطة خطوة بخطوة لبناء تطبيق جوال لبطاقات العمل الرقمية والتواصل: الميزات الأساسية، اختيارات التكنولوجيا، الخصوصية، نطاق MVP، الإطلاق والنمو.

تعمل تطبيقات بطاقات العمل الرقمية فقط إذا حلّت احتكاكًا حقيقيًا. معظم الناس لا يواجهون مشكلة في امتلاك معلومات الاتصال—بل يواجهون صعوبة في تجميعها بشكل منظم، إبقائها محدثة، والمتابعة بالفعل.
قبل الميزات، ابدأ بتحديد اللحظة التي تحاول تحسينها وما هو شكل "الأفضل" بالنسبة لك.
اكتب اللحظة الدقيقة التي من المفترض أن يحسّنها تطبيقك. نقاط الألم الشائعة تشمل:
كن محددًا: هل المشكلة الأساسية السرعة (التبادل خلال 5 ثوانٍ)، الدقة (بدون إدخال يدوي)، أم الاستمرارية (تحويل اللقاء إلى علاقة)؟
مستخدمون مختلفون يتوقعون نتائج مختلفة:
اختر شخصية أساسية للـ MVP حتى لا تصبح عملية التشغيل والميزات والتسعير عامة وغير فعّالة.
عرّف "النجاح" كأفعال قابلة للقياس، وليس التنزيلات:
اختر موقفًا واحدًا لتحسينه نهاية إلى نهاية—مثلاً الفعاليات الحضورية، التواصل B2B، أو دليل داخلي للشركة—واجعل هذا التدفق سلسًا قبل التوسع.
ينبغي أن يركز MVP لتطبيق بطاقة عمل رقمية على وظيفة واحدة: مساعدة الناس على تبادل تفاصيل الاتصال بسرعة، ثم استخدام تلك الجهات لاحقًا. هذا يعني ضبط الملف الشخصي بشكل صحيح، جعل المشاركة بدون احتكاك، والتأكد من أن كل بطاقة مستلمة يمكن تحويلها إلى علاقة قابلة للتنفيذ.
ابدأ بمنشئ ملف أنيق وسريع. كحد أدنى، دع المستخدم يضيف اسمه، وظيفته، شركته، صورة، سيرة قصيرة، وروابط رئيسية (LinkedIn، موقع، التقويم، ملف أعمال).
حافظ على التحرير خفيفًا: يجب أن يتمكن المستخدم من تحديث لقبه أو رابط في ثوانٍ—لأن التفاصيل تتغير كثيرًا.
لمكانة تطبيق تواصل عبر الجوال، يجب أن تعمل المشاركة في بيئات صاخبة ومنخفضة الإشارة (فعاليات، ردهات، سيارات أجرة). بنِ طريقتين أساسيتين:
ميزة قوية للـ MVP هي بطاقة Wallet (Apple/Google). تجعل البطاقة بنقرة واحدة بدون فتح التطبيق، مما يزيد الاستخدام في العالم الواقعي.
بمجرد أن يتلقى شخص ما بطاقة، يجب أن يكون الحفظ سهلًا ومرنًا:
المهم هو تجنب "احتجاز البيانات"—يجب أن يشعر المستخدمون أنهم يستطيعون أخذ جهات اتصالهم معهم.
تصبح تطبيقات تبادل الجهات ذات قيمة بعد المصافحة. أضف حقولًا خفيفة مثل "أين التقينا" وملاحظات حرة، بالإضافة إلى وسوم (مثل: شريك، توظيف، عميل محتمل).
تحويل التذكيرات للمFollow-up يجعل كومة الجهات تؤدي إلى نتائج. اجعلها بسيطة: تاريخ وموجه اختياري.
نادراً ما يتذكر الناس الأسماء الكاملة. قدّم بحثًا ومرشحات حسب الوسم، الشركة، الموقع، وتاريخ اللقاء. هذه واحدة من أسرع الطرق لجعل التطبيق "ملتصقًا" دون إضافة ميزات معقدة.
واجهات السلك هي حيث يصبح "تطبيق بطاقة العمل الرقمية" تجربة قابلة للاختبار. اجعل هذه الشاشات خفيفة بما يكفي للـ MVP، لكن مفصّلة بحيث يتفق التصميم والهندسة وضمان الجودة على معنى "مكتمل".
استهدف وقت تشغيل أولي 60–90 ثانية. يجب أن يكون قادرًا المستخدم على إنشاء بطاقة دون تفكير.
الحالات الأساسية التي يجب تضمينها:
هذه هي شاشة "بطاقة العمل" التي سيفتحها الناس في الفعاليات.
قائمة التحقق:
يجب أن يشعر المسح بالاعتمادية.
ضمّن:
بعد المسح، يحتاج المستخدمون إلى خطوات سريعة التالية.
أضف:
استخدم أحجام نص قابلة للقراءة، تباين قوي، وأهداف نقر كبيرة—خصوصًا على شاشات QR والمسح حيث يستخدم الناس التطبيق بيد واحدة.
قبل كتابة الكود، ثبّت ما يجب أن يخزنه التطبيق وكيف يتصرف عندما يتبادل الناس جهات الاتصال في ممر مع تغطية شبكة متقطعة. قائمة متطلبات واضحة تمنع "انحراف الميزة" من كسر MVP.
قرّر مبكرًا كيف سيسجل المستخدمون الدخول، لأن ذلك يؤثر على سرعة التشغيل وتحميل الدعم. خيارات شائعة:
تقدم كثير من التطبيقات Apple/Google زائد حل احتياطي واحد (البريد أو الهاتف).
مخطط أساسي عملي:
غالبًا ما يحدث التواصل دون اتصال. استخدم ذاكرة محلية (حتى يتمكّن المستخدم من عرض بطاقته وحفظ اتصالات جديدة) بالإضافة إلى مزامنة في الخلفية للمصادقة عند العودة للاتصال.
حدد قواعد التعارض (مثلاً: "آخر تعديل يفوز" لحقول الملف؛ احتفظ بكل الملاحظات).
يجب أن تكون الإشعارات هادفة: تذكيرات المتابعة وتأكيد اتصال جديد (حيثما ينطبق). على جانب الإدارة، خطّط لأدوات حد أدنى لـ مراقبة المحتوى، تقارير الإساءة، وأدوات دعم أساسية (استعادة حساب، حظر، ومسارات تدقيق).
اختيار الستاك يدور حول مقايضات: سرعة الإطلاق، مرونة التوظيف، الأداء، ومقدار الصيانة طويل الأمد. لتطبيق بطاقة عمل رقمية، الخيار "الصحيح" هو الذي يدعم مشاركة سريعة، ملفات شخصية موثوقة، وتكرار سريع.
نيتف (Swift لنظام iOS، Kotlin لأندرويد) مناسب إذا كنت تتوقع استخدامًا مكثفًا لميزات المنصة مثل NFC، مسح الكاميرا، أذونات جهات الاتصال، الويدجتس، أو تسجيل Apple/Google. النيتف يميل للشعور بسلاسة أكبر ويقلل أخطاء حافة حول مسح QR والروابط العميقة.
عبر المنصات (Flutter أو React Native) يفوز عادةً بسرعة الوصول للسوق وتكلفة أقل لأنك تبني UI واحدًا وتطلق على النظامين. للـ MVP، قد يكون هذا أسرع طريقة للتحقق مما إذا كان الناس يتبادلون البطاقات فعلاً ويعودون لتحديث ملفاتهم.
قاعدة إبهام: إذا كانت NFC ومسح الكاميرا مركزية من اليوم الأول، اتجه للنيتف؛ إذا كانت السرعة وقاعدة كود واحدة أهم، ابدأ عبر المنصات.
الباكند المدار (Firebase, Supabase, AWS Amplify) يمكن أن يقلل زمن التطوير كثيرًا. غالبًا ما تحصل على مصادقة، قواعد بيانات، تخزين ملفات، وإشعارات بدفع مع إعداد بسيط—مثالي لاكتشاف المنتج في المراحل المبكرة.
يكون API مخصص (Node.js, Python, Go، إلخ) منطقيًا عندما تحتاج منطق أعمال معقد، أذونات متقدمة، أو تكاملات مخصصة (مزامنة CRM، ضوابط إدارة الفريق). قد يكلف أكثر مبدئيًا، لكنه يمنحك تحكمًا أدق.
إذا أردت نموذجًا سريعًا دون الالتزام بأنبوب هندسي كامل، منصات مثل Koder.ai يمكن أن تساعدك في بناء MVP عاملي عبر المحادثة، التكرار بوضع التخطيط، والاحتفاظ بلحظات/استرجاع. مفيدة خصوصًا عندما يتوافق الستاك المستهدف مع احتياجات التطبيق الشائعة (React لواجهات الويب/الإدارة، Go + PostgreSQL لباكند قوي، وFlutter للجوال عبر المنصات).
لملفات التعريف والاتصالات والفرق، قاعدة علاقاتية (PostgreSQL) افتراضي آمن: بيانات منظمة، اتساق قوي، وتقارير جيدة.
قاعدة وثائقية (Firestore/MongoDB) قد تكون أسرع للحقول المرنة، لكن التحليلات والاستعلامات المعقدة قد تتطلب تخطيطًا إضافيًا.
إذا توقعت "بحث عن الأشخاص/الشركة/اللقب" مبكرًا، فكر في إضافة طبقة بحث مخصصة لاحقًا (أو اختر باكند يدعم البحث النصي الكامل).
خزن الصور (الصور الرمزية، الشعارات، الخلفيات) في تخزين كائنات (S3, Firebase Storage, Supabase Storage) واحتفظ فقط بعناوين URL في قاعدة البيانات. هذا يحافظ على سرعة التطبيق ويمنع تضخيم الجداول الأساسية.
حسّن للتكاليف الشهرية المتوقعة: مستويات مجانية، ادفع حسب الاستخدام، وتدرج بسيط. ابدأ صغيرًا، قِس الاستخدام، ثم حدّث عندما ترى احتفاظًا حقيقيًا وحجم مشاركة. احتفظ بمستند قرار بسيط بجانب افتراضات /pricing.
ابدأ باختيار «اللحظة» الواحدة التي تريد تحسينها (مثلاً: تبادل التفاصيل في فعاليات حضورية) وحدد هل تركز على السرعة أم الدقة أم الاستمرارية (المتابعة). ثم قم بالتحقق مع مجموعة صغيرة من المستخدمين الحقيقيين وتتبّع مقاييس مثل مشاركات لكل مستخدم ومعدل الحفظ، وليس مجرد التنزيلات.
اختر شخصية أساسية واحدة للـ MVP حتى تبقى عملية الدمج والميزات مركزة.
تدعم هذه الميزات الحلقة الكاملة: مشاركة → حفظ → متابعة.
اعتبر «بطاقتك» شاشة رئيسية تركز على المشاركة:
صمم للتعامل بيد واحدة وبسرعة في بيئات صاخبة.
تتضمن سير مسح قوي:
الهدف سلوك متوقع—المستخدمون لن يثقوا بالمسح إن فشل في ظروف الفعاليات.
وفّر خيارات متعددة حتى لا يشعر المستخدمون بأن بياناتهم محتجزة؛ القابلية للنقل تبني الثقة وتقلل معدل التسرب.
QR هو الأساس الآمن لأنه عالمي. استخدم:
حافظ على تجربة الشاشة ثابتة بينما يتغير التوكن الأساسي عند الحاجة.
NFC يعطي إحساسًا مميزًا («المس للمشاركة») لكنه يختلف باختلاف الأجهزة والإعدادات. نهج عملي:
هذا يحافظ على الاعتماد عبر أجهزة مختلطة.
اجعل الروابط العميقة تفتح:
أضف حماية مثل حدود المعدل لطلبات الاستعلام/المسح وفكر في تدفقات طلب/قبول إن وفّرت المراسلة، لتقليل السبام دون زيادة الاحتكاك في المشاركة الأساسية.
تتبّع نتائج تعكس سلوك التواصل:
قم بأحداث قياس صغيرة وواضحة مبكرًا حتى تبقى الأرقام موثوقة.